3.4.3. Console Port
The router has a USB console port with a type C connector. The router acts as a device.
3.4.4. Antennas
The router has three SMA connectors. They are:
• Two LTE antennas for the mobile radio - a MAIN and an AUXiliary
• Single antenna for GNSS/GPS
3.4.5. Reset Button
Use the reset button to request a system reset. When pressing the reset button, all LEDs turn on
simultaneously. The length of time holding the reset button will determine its behaviour.
Press duration
PWR/CONFIG
LED behaviour
Router behaviour on depress
0-3 seconds
Solid on
Normal reset to running config. No special LED activity.
3-15 seconds
Flashing fast
Releasing 3-15 seconds switches the router back to factory configuration. Note: this
will wipe the configurations, both config1 and config2.
15-20 seconds
Solid on
Releasing 15-20 seconds performs a normal reset to running config.
20-30 seconds
Flashing slowly
Releasing 20-30 seconds reboots the router to recovery mode. Only to be done in
case of emergency and under the guidance of Westermo support staff. Note: this may
wipe the configurations, both config1 and config2.
> 30 seconds
Solid on
Releasing after 30 seconds performs a normal reset.
Table 6. Merlin series router reset behaviour
